Host Dr. Darren and guest Matt Strippelhoff, founder and CEO of Red Hawk Technologies, unpack how mid-sized companies can use AI, workflow automation, and data governance to create real value without falling for vendor hype. ## Key Takeaways - **AI is not a strategy** — it works best as a force multiplier for a business plan that already identifies where friction lives. - **Start with workflow, not tools** — map the path from opportunity to cash, then look for steps AI can streamline. - **Data readiness matters** — bad data, weak governance, and no single source of truth can turn AI into a faster way to make bad decisions. - **Expertise still wins** — subject matter experts should define the problem and outcome, while AI supports architecture, prototyping, and automation. - **Production needs architecture** — vibe coding is useful for ideas, but scalable software still requires engineering discipline, testing, and support. - **Watch the economics** — AI usage is a consumption cost, so model choice, local models, and governance should be part of the plan from day one. ## Chapters - **00:00** Why mid-sized companies have the biggest AI opportunity - **01:10** Matt Strippelhoff’s entrepreneurial background story - **04:05** Why agile consultancies and SMBs can outmove big enterprises - **06:15** The rise of vibe coding and what it means for software teams - **09:20** Why architecture still matters in AI development - **12:05** How AI can reduce software engineering and support effort - **14:45** Starting with strategy: find friction before selecting tools - **18:10** Why so many AI projects fail: data readiness and governance - **21:00** Where AI works best: workflow automation and cycle-time reduction - **24:00** The cost of AI: model selection, token usage, and local options - **28:10** Automation, jobs, and the human side of digital transformation - **32:00** Where to connect with Matt Strippelhoff and Red Hawk Technologies
